MOTION-CONNECT cables for SINUMERIK 808D ADVANCED Siemens

Технические данные
Product name | Drive bus cable V70 – V70 | Setpoint cable |
---|---|---|
6FC5548-0BA20-…. | 6FC5548-0BA05-…. | |
No. of cores | 2 | 4 |
Approvals, according to | ||
| UL1581 | UL2576 |
| Yes | Yes |
Operating voltage | 100 V | 30 V |
Test voltage, rms | 3600 V | 500 V |
Operating temperature | ||
| -40 … +80 °C | -20 … +80 °C |
| -40 … +60 °C | 0 … 60 °C |
Smallest bending radius | ||
| 75 mm | 60 mm |
| 150 mm | 120 mm |
Insulation material, | PVC | PVC |
Oil resistance | Limited mineral oil and fats resistance | 70 °C × 4 h |
Outer jacket | PVC | PVC |
Flame-retardant | IEC 60332–3–24 | VW-1 |
1) The respective registration number is printed on the cable jacket.
Product name | Signal cable | Signal cable | RS232C data cable |
---|---|---|---|
6FX8002-2CD01-.... | 6FX8002-2BB01-.... | 6FX8002-1AA01-.... | |
Approvals, according to | |||
| UL758-CSA-C22.2-N.210.2-M90 | UL758-CSA-C22.2-N.210.2-M90 | UL758-CSA-C22.2-N.210.2-M90 |
| Yes | Yes | Yes |
Rated voltage | 30 V | 30 V | 30 V |
Test voltage, rms | 500 V | 500 V | 500 V |
Operating temperature | |||
| -50 … +80 °C | -50 … +80 °C | -50 … +80 °C |
| -20 … +60 °C | -20 … +60 °C | -20 … +60 °C |
Tensile stress, max. | |||
| 50 N/mm2 | 50 N/mm2 | 50 N/mm2 |
| 20 N/mm2 | 20 N/mm2 | 20 N/mm2 |
Smallest bending radius | |||
| 35 mm | 35 mm | 35 mm |
| 70 mm | 70 mm | 70 mm |
Torsional stress | Absolute 30°/m | Absolute 30°/m | Absolute 30°/m |
Bending | 10 million | 10 million | 10 million |
Traversing velocity | 300 m/min | 300 m/min | 300 m/min |
Acceleration | 5 m/s2 | 5 m/s2 | 5 m/s2 |
Insulation material, | CFC/silicone-free | CFC/silicone-free | CFC/silicone-free |
Oil resistance | EN 60811-2-1 | EN 60811-2-1 | EN 60811-2-1 |
Outer jacket | PVC | PVC | PVC |
Flame-retardant | EN 60332-1-1 to 1-3 | EN 60332-1-1 to 1-3 | EN 60332-1-1 to 1-3 |
1) The respective registration number is printed on the cable jacket.
